Description
Radiusd service fails to start after removing a Custom Attribute from the Local RADIUS configuration.

 
Example of error message seen in output from command journalctl -xe
 
 
Nov 05 14:49:18 fortinac.forti.lab radiusd[21686]: Errors reading /etc/raddb/dictionary: dict_init: /etc/raddb/dictionary[51]: Couldn't open dictionary "/etc/raddb/dictionary.sitelocal": No such file or directory





Scope
Version:  8.8.2

Solution
Workaround:  Contact Support for assistance.


Solution:  To be addressed in a future release.
